Trivia / Andy Warhol's Bad

Go To

  • Banned in China: It was banned in New Zealand.
  • Creator Killer: This was the last film Andy Warhol produced before his death in 1987.
  • Nepotism: The director, Jed Johnson, was Andy Warhol's companion at the time.
  • What Could Have Been:
    • Shelley Winters turned down the role of Hazel, possibly the only film role she ever rejected.
    • Vivian Vance turned down the role as well, thinking that it would damage her image.
    • Singer/former Teen Idol Ricky Nelson and Andy Warhol protégé Jackie Curtis were both considered for the role of L.T., which ultimately went to Perry King.
  • Word of God: Perry King said that Warhol told him that he wanted to make a film about "bad women and incompetent men."
